Track Record

COMPUTRONICS SYSTEMS has a proven track record with 1 awarded contract in Eswatini, Africa.

The company's expertise spans water and sanitation, information and communication technology and finance and banking. Their portfolio includes supply contracts.

These contracts have been sourced through the World Bank. The total recorded value of their awarded contracts stands at SZL 121,000.
